About the Danang Data Center Market

Market Overview

Danang represents an emerging opportunity in Vietnam's expanding data center landscape, serving as a strategic hub along the country's central coast. As Vietnam's third-largest city and a major economic center, Danang has positioned itself as a key connector between the northern and southern regions of the country, making it an increasingly important location for digital infrastructure development.

The city's geographic location provides unique advantages for colocation services, situated approximately 600 kilometers south of Hanoi and 900 kilometers north of Ho Chi Minh City. This central positioning enables organizations to serve both major Vietnamese metropolitan areas with optimized latency and provides redundancy options for businesses seeking geographic diversity in their infrastructure deployments.

Danang's growing importance as a technology and business hub has been driven by significant government investment in digital transformation initiatives and the city's designation as a smart city development zone. The local economy has diversified beyond traditional industries, with increasing focus on information technology, software development, and digital services, creating demand for reliable colocation infrastructure.

Connectivity & Network

Danang's connectivity infrastructure has developed significantly as part of Vietnam's national broadband expansion initiatives. The city serves as an important node in the country's fiber optic backbone, with multiple terrestrial connections linking it to major Vietnamese cities and international gateways.

The city's coastal location provides potential access to submarine cable systems that serve the broader Southeast Asian region, though specific cable landing details vary by provider and infrastructure development timelines. Organizations operating in Danang can benefit from the city's role as a regional connectivity hub, with network paths optimized for both domestic Vietnamese traffic and international connectivity to key Asian markets.

Local and national telecommunications providers maintain infrastructure presence in the Danang market, offering diverse connectivity options for colocation customers. The competitive telecommunications environment in Vietnam has driven improvements in network quality and redundancy options available to data center operators and their customers.
